Thank you for having selected the AQUATICA Digital Camera System for your underwater photography needs. The AQUATICA Digital Housing is the result of a long and continuing relationship with the most demanding underwater photographers in the world. Each housings is handcrafted, tightly quality controlled and pressure tested to a 300 feet/90m equivalent by a small group of specially trained individuals, each of whom takes the utmost pride and satisfaction in offering you the best underwater camera housing in the world.

CAMERA PREPARATION AND INSTALLATION Important Note: Prior to installing the camera in the housing, remove the rubber eye cup (illustration #1), the camera strap and clips, and/or any object that might obstruct installation, third party camera strap hookup should be removed. It is advisable before inserting the camera in the housing, and in order to save valuable time underwater, to preset your camera shootting preferences in advance, 1- Remove the quick release tray (# 15) from the housing by pressing down on the metal tab (A) and pulling the tray out (B) as shown in Illustration #2.
CHANGING A LENS (REMOVING A LENS) The Aquatica Housing provides two methods for removing and replacing a lens. It can be done either from the front by removing the port or through the rear, by removing the camera mounted on its quick release tray (key #15) From the front: unlock and remove the port and/or extension ring (see chapter: Mounting a port and/or Extension ring on the housing).

O-rings. Of the Latches: The latches (key #49) on the AQUATICA Digital are provided with a locking action tab (key #50) to prevent accidental opening. Always ensure that the locking tab mechanism is secure. Watch for the build-up of corrosion or salt residue around the latches.

All AQUATICA products are guaranteed against defects in material or workmanship for (1) one full year from the date of purchase for consumer use. these same products when used commercially will carry a 90-day warranty.
